If the catalogue import job starts failing with auth errors, odds are the `shelf-importer` service account got locked again — it happens whenever the Larkhollow branch rotates their MARC feed credentials. Don't create a new account; that breaks dedup history. Instead, log into the recovery console, pick the importer account, and choose "restore from escrow." The console will prompt before re-enabling scheduled runs. When asked, supply the recovery passphrase below and the imports should resume within one cycle.

unlock words, fawig-bagef: olidor-holir-istox-holath-tamys-quenion-giliel

BRIEFING — Leadership Review
Subject: Kestrane Labs Licensing Dispute

For the incoming director. Kestrane claims our Pyrelight firmware breaches their patent licence; they seek back royalties and an injunction. Our position: the disputed code predates the agreement. Mediation failed; arbitration scheduled. Engineering has prepared a workaround build. Risk rated moderate. No public statements until counsel clears language. The confidential summary of related business plans appears directly below.

internal memo for tagef-hadup: Gross margin on Ulaath came in at 15 percent against a plan of 5 percent. Only 7 of the 120 pilot accounts renewed Ulaath, so a churn review is set for October 15.

### Step 3: Update health check endpoints

As of the Kestrelgate 5.0 migration, plugins must expose a readiness endpoint separate from liveness. The load balancer now drains nodes that fail readiness twice, rather than removing them outright. Update your plugin manifest to declare both paths. After migration, your service should run with the following settings.

service settings:
ralael:
  pin: 7453
  tenant: zorath
  seal: seal_087806e4
  metrics_host: metrics.ralael.paliqworks.example
  standby_team: fraath
  escalation: praok-istiel
  nonce: 10e083

## Local Setup

The driver-assignment heuristic in RouteHopper runs fine on a laptop, no cluster needed. Clone the repo, run `make bootstrap`, and seed the sample shifts with `make seed-drivers`. The scorer caches zone weights in memory, so restart the worker if assignments look stale. Most of the weird pager alerts trace back to a bad cache, honestly. To point the heuristic at the staging dispatch database, use the connection string below.

database URL for bagep-hahip: cockroachdb://fraius_svc:UDC78bGuiMGYpD@db-a62e.nelvronet.internal:5432/pelius